Steak and Japanese Sweet Potato Bowl
Local grass fed beef, roasted Japanese sweet potato, red onion, scallion, arugula, signature Asian style steak sauce served over quinoa and brown rice
Only available at Sweetfin Innovation Kitchen
8075 W Third St. LA

Health food restaurants are becoming increasingly popular as people become more health-conscious and aware of the benefits of eating nutritious food. Sweetfin, located on West Sunset Boulevard in Los Angeles, is a perfect example of a health food restaurant that offers delicious and healthy options.
One of the standout features of Sweetfin is their sushi bowls, which are made with fresh seafood and vegetables. Their forbidden rice noodles with mango, pickled fresno chilis, cilantro, crispy garlic, and miso sesame dressing are particularly noteworthy. The creamy togarashi drizzle adds an extra layer of flavor that will leave you wanting more.
Sweetfin also offers taro chips for those who want a crunchy snack. These chips are a great alternative to traditional potato chips and are perfect for dipping into one of Sweetfin's flavorful sauces.
